I have significantly shortened the handles using bits off an old chair I had for spares. I just need to tidy them up and make them look pretty, maybe put the nicer grips on them and then once they are done, try again and see if I can get the chair in.
I have cut them as low as I can bearing in mind that there are straps across the back that cannot be removed and I don't want to mess about with it too much otherwise it won't look factory.
I'll run some solder down them and hopefully that will be strong enough to hold it without the need for the bolt. The silver mark on the shorter handle is how far into the black tube, the silver tube goes, about 6cm.
